Heads up for support: the Pebbleforge assignment service is getting bumped capacity ahead of the spring experiment push. If customers report slow bucket assignments, check whether they're hitting the per-project cap before escalating — most tickets last quarter were just that. Current limits after the bump are listed here.

tuning table, bagug-yahop:
QUOTAS = {
    "druwyn": 2,
    "ralael": 10,
}

## Floor 6 Opening — Access Notes

Floor 6 of the Harwick Building opens Monday for the Lantern Analytics expansion. The lift now stops at 6 during core hours; outside those hours, stairwell door B requires a pass. Facilities desk staff should direct movers to the goods lift only. The cleaning cupboard and server alcove on 6 remain restricted until commissioning is signed off by Priya at Buildings. The temporary stairwell pass for this week is below.

staff pass of taduf-yahig = bdg-BPNIR-70343

**Ticket: Config drift in checkout load-test rig**

The Brindlecart load generator in the perf cluster drifted from what's in the repo — someone hand-tuned concurrency during last month's checkout soak and never committed it. Results from recent runs aren't comparable. Proposal: reset the rig this week and lock the values. For the sync, here's what the rig is actually running.

config for kadug-yahop:
quenwyn:
  pin: 2459
  metrics_host: metrics.quenwyn.lumicsys.internal
  tenant: julax
  seal: seal_0d5ead96

## PixVault image cache — limits & quotas

Quick context for the release cut: the thumbnail cache in PixVault 3.2 leaks decoded bitmaps when eviction races a reload — roughly 40MB/hour under browse-heavy sessions. Real fix lands in 3.3; for now we're shipping tighter caps and a forced flush interval so the process stays under the container limit. Don't raise these without checking heap graphs first. Current clamped values are listed here.

tuning constants:
QUOTAS = {
    "oliael": 10,
    "wenix": 10,
}